Researchers have developed CGSM, a Concept-Guided Segmentation Model designed to improve the accuracy of pulmonary lesion segmentation in medical imaging. This model integrates LLM-generated and clinically reviewed concepts, using a Concept-Visual Alignment Module (CVAM) to connect textual concepts with visual features and a Concept Modulated Decoder (CM-Decoder) for adaptive feature fusion. Experiments on the QaTa-COV19 dataset demonstrated CGSM's effectiveness, achieving state-of-the-art results with a 91.59% Dice score and 84.49% mIoU. AI
